Contact: Amit Leshem 050-420410 -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- UNRWA and the WFP predict that by next month about 892,000 people in Gaza, and 554,000 in the West Bank will have exhausted their savings and need food aid. Donations needed for food trucks The popular comittee of Arabs in Haifa is organizing shipments of food trucks to sieged Palestinian towns that need them. They send rice, flour, sugar, oil, tea, and whatever people report that they need the most. The shipment is done by volunteer truck owners. The only cost is the food itself. One truckload of food costs around 3,000 NIS. To send your donation, write a check payable to: hava'ad ha'amami shel arviyey Haifa Add a note indicating that the donation is for food trucks. For more information call: MK Naomi Chazan: 02-6753577 or MK Yael Dayan: 02-6753863. 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- Gush Shalom's Settlement Boycott Committee sent letters to the 142 factories and economic enterprises appearing in the "Judea and Samaria Yellow Pages". In the letter, the directors were advised to relocate now their enterprises to within Israel's borders. Some of them seem to have thought of it already: at least fifty of the letters came back, stamped "departed" by the post office... For more information: oren-AT-gush-shalom.org 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- For your information, a piece of statistics which none of the Israeli media published: The Palestinian Agriculture Ministry has issued a special report on the uprooting of trees by the Army and settlers during the current conflict, estimating the number of trees at around 44,181. (In more detail: 20,435 grapevines, 9,905 woodland trees, 6,621 olive trees, 2,555 citrus trees, 2,000 banana trees, 489 almond trees, 101 palm trees and 75 trees of other types.) (The settler rabbis seem to have forgotten that the Holy Scriptures contain a specific prohibition against cutting down fruit trees as an act of war...) ------------------------------------------------------------------------- "The Other Israel" nr 95/96 (double issue, 32 pages) is out.
